Pineapple Cowboy Candy Chicken Wings Recipe

These Pineapple Cowboy Candy Chicken Wings are a flavorful and slightly spicy baked wing recipe featuring a sweet and tangy marinade made from pineapple juice, brown sugar, jalapeños, and savory spices. Perfectly crispy on the outside and juicy inside, they make a delicious appetizer or game-day treat.

Ingredients

Scale

Chicken Wings

  • 1.5 lbs chicken wings

Marinade

  • 1/2 cup pineapple juice
  • 1/2 cup brown sugar
  • 2 jalapeños, finely chopped
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1/4 cup soy sauce
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per

Other

  • 1 tablespoon olive oil (for greasing)

Instructions

  1. Preheat and prep chicken wings.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Rinse the chicken wings under cold water and pat them dry thoroughly with paper towels. Place the wings in a large mixing bowl to prepare for marination.
  2. Make the marinade. In a separate bowl, combine pineapple juice, brown sugar, chopped jalapeños, garlic powder, onion powder, smoked paprika, soy sauce, and black pepper. Whisk the mixture well until the brown sugar completely dissolves and the ingredients are fully blended.
  3. Marinate the wings. Pour the prepared marinade over the chicken wings in the mixing bowl. Toss the wings well to ensure they are evenly coated with the marinade. Cover the bowl securely with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es, or up to 2 hours for enhanced flavor infusion.
  4. Prepare baking setup. Line a baking sheet with aluminum foil and place a wire rack on top. Lightly grease the wire rack with olive oil to prevent sticking and promote even cooking.
  5. Arrange wings on rack. Remove the wings from the marinade, allowing excess liquid to drip off. Arrange the wings in a single layer on the greased wire rack. Keep the remaining marinade reserved for basting later.
  6. Bake the wings. Place the baking sheet with wings into the preheated oven. Bake for 25-30 minutes until the wings turn golden brown and crispy, brushing them with some reserved marinade halfway through the cooking time to enhance flavor and moisture.
  7. Broil for crispiness (optional). For extra crispy skin, switch the oven to broil during the last 3-5 minutes of cooking. Keep a close watch to prevent burning.
  8. Rest and serve. Remove the wings from the oven and let them rest for a few minutes. Serve warm, optionally garnished with additional chopped jalapeños for an extra kick.

Notes

  • Marinating the chicken wings longer (up to 2 hours) intensifies the flavor.
  • Use a wire rack on a foil-lined baking sheet to allow heat circulation and fat drainage for crispy wings.
  • The broil step is optional but highly recommended for that perfect crisp.
  • Adjust jalapeño quantity based on your preferred spice level.
  • The reserved marinade is used to baste during cooking but should not be used as a raw sauce unless boiled first.
